在数字化转型的浪潮中,云电脑作为一种创新的计算服务模式,正逐渐改变着企业的工作方式和IT架构。作为开发工程师,我们不仅要熟悉云电脑的部署与配置,更需掌握其高效管理的策略与技巧,以确保云电脑环境的稳定运行、资源的最优利用以及用户体验的持续提升。本文将深入探讨云电脑管理的各个方面,为开发工程师提供一份全面的实践指南。
一、云电脑概述与优势
云电脑,顾名思义,是指运行在云端服务器上的虚拟电脑,用户通过网络即可访问并使用。它打破了传统PC的物理限制,实现了计算资源、存储资源和软件资源的灵活共享与动态调配。云电脑的优势在于:
灵活性与可扩展性:用户可根据需求随时调整计算资源,无需担心硬件升级或维护问题。
成本效益:通过共享资源池,降低了IT成本,实现了按需付费。
数据安全与备份:云端存储提供了更高级别的数据保护机制,减少了数据丢失和泄露的风险。
移动办公:用户可随时随地通过任何设备访问云电脑,提高了工作效率。
二、云电脑管理的高效策略
1. 虚拟化技术优化
虚拟化是云电脑的基础技术,通过合理配置虚拟机资源,可以显著提升云电脑的运行效率。开发工程师应关注虚拟化技术的最新进展,如Hyper-V、VMware ESXi等,了解它们的性能特点、兼容性及最佳实践,以优化虚拟机的CPU、内存、存储和网络配置。
2. 资源智能调配
云电脑管理的一个重要目标是实现资源的智能调配,确保在高并发或特定工作负载下,系统仍能保持稳定运行。这要求开发工程师利用云计算平台的资源监控和自动伸缩功能,根据实际需求动态调整资源分配。同时,通过制定资源使用策略,如设置资源使用阈值、优先级等,可以有效避免资源浪费和冲突。
3. 安全防护体系构建
云电脑的安全防护是管理过程中不可忽视的一环。开发工程师应构建全面的安全防护体系,包括防火墙设置、入侵检测与防御、数据加密与备份等。此外,还需关注云环境特有的安全风险,如API泄露、云服务商安全漏洞等,并采取相应措施加以防范。
4. 用户体验优化
用户体验是云电脑服务的核心竞争力之一。开发工程师应关注用户在使用过程中的反馈和需求,通过优化界面设计、提升响应速度、降低延迟等方式,提升用户体验。同时,还需关注跨平台兼容性、多设备同步等特性,以满足用户在不同场景下的使用需求。
三、云电脑管理的实践案例
某企业在引入云电脑服务后,面临了资源利用率低、用户反馈不佳等问题。通过以下实践措施,该企业成功实现了云电脑的高效管理:
实施资源池化管理:将不同部门的云电脑资源纳入统一的资源池进行管理,通过自动化工具实现资源的动态调配和负载均衡。
引入智能监控与告警系统:部署了智能监控工具,实时监控云电脑的运行状态和性能指标,一旦发现异常立即触发告警并自动采取应急措施。
加强安全防护措施:对云环境进行了全面的安全风险评估,并据此制定了详细的安全防护方案,包括加强网络隔离、部署安全网关、定期进行安全审计等。
优化用户体验:根据用户反馈,对云电脑的界面设计、操作流程等进行了优化调整,并提供了详细的用户手册和在线支持服务,帮助用户快速上手并解决问题。
四、未来展望
随着云计算技术的不断发展和普及,云电脑管理将面临更多的挑战和机遇。未来,云电脑管理将更加注重智能化、自动化和个性化。开发工程师需要不断学习新技术、新工具和新方法,以应对不断变化的市场需求和技术挑战。同时,还需加强与云服务商、安全厂商等合作伙伴的沟通与协作,共同推动云电脑管理的创新发展。
五、结语
云电脑管理是一项复杂而重要的任务,它关系到企业的业务连续性和数据安全。作为开发工程师,我们需要深入理解云电脑的特点和优势,掌握高效管理的策略与技巧,并通过实践不断优化和完善管理流程。只有这样,我们才能为企业提供稳定、高效、安全的云电脑服务,推动企业的数字化转型和业务发展。